a b s t r a c t Humidity sensing properties were investigated for a thermally stable, high surface area and porous composite material composed of iron oxide/silica (Fe:Si as 1:10 atomic ratio). The investigated composite material was formed by calcination for 3 h at 600 • C of the xerogel precursor,
